Main Job Functions:
Ensure that Network Systems are in compliance with organisational policies, industry policies and system security standards
Actively participate in MTN Uganda Cyber Security Operations
Ensure complaince to MTN GIS policies
Track closure of MTN Uganda Network Group Internal and External audit findings
Ensure Policies, Processes and Procedures are in place to support required Network security
Ensure adherence to processes/procedures within Network Group and undertake research to enhance efficiency of the processes.
Provide leadership to the Network change approval and ensure adherence to the change management process.
Liaise with IT change board for end to end visibility of changes on the network
Audit of network installed hardware and Coordination of the Service Level Agreements (SLAs) with external suppliers/contractors to ensure value for money engagements
Ensure compliance to CyberSystems security standards and controls - ISO27001
Education
BSc Electrical/Telecommunications Engineering, Computer Science, Information technology , Information Systems or related courses
Certifications: Certifications like OSCP, CISSP, CEH, CompTIA Security+, GIAC or similar are highly regarded.
Work Experience
2 years’ experience in a relevant field.
Experience with Security Monitoring Tools: Proficiency in SIEM solutions, IDS/IPS, firewalls, encryption technologies, endpoint security, and other tools to identify and mitigate risks.Strong Analytical Skills
